Subject: Open Border Is The Madhesi Lifestyle

http://www.nepalnews.com/archive/2009/apr/apr04/news02.php
'Passport system at Nepal-India border essential to protect national
interest' ...... Committee chairman and leader of the Unified CPN
(Maoist) Amik Sherchan

http://www.telegraphnepal.com/news_det.php?news_id=5148
Nepal’s CA committee favors passport regime with India ....... “Public
opinion is also that Nepal’s border with China and India should be
properly fenced”.

How can these Pahadi politicians act so obliviuos of what the open
border means to the Madhesis? The open border is the lifestyle down
South. A passport can not even be imagined. These people have not even
issues citizenship papers to all Madhesis, how long will it take them
to issue passports? Can you imagine?

This foolhardy attempt has to be opposed.

While Europe has worked to get rid of the passport among many
countries, Amik Sherchan wants to go the other way! The next thing you
know they will say the Cold War never ended, and it was high time for
one party communist rule.

These guys belong to some bygone era.

China and India are not the same to Nepal. India is much closer.

I don't think we should blindly support the Madhesi leaders and
parties. We should be critical, and guiding, but we should also praise
when praise is due. And I think the scope of this online think tank is
hugely limited. I doubt there are many (or any) leaders in Nepal who
take the discussions at this think tank as their primary (or even
peripheral) guiding light. The forces they primarily respond to are
immediate and in their face right there in Nepal, the media, the
masses, the corridors of power. I think the primary beneficiaries of
this think tank are its participants, people like you and me, people
who are far from home but who do need to keep their Madhesi identities
alive and rejuvenated. And so we gush and talk and froth. But keep
talking we should in hopes we might get listened to once in a while.
And keeping the Madhesi diaspora leaders connected is no small
achievement.
